Flavorful Ways to Use Leftover Ingredients

Have you ever found yourself with leftover ingredients and unsure how to use them? It happens to the best of us! Whether it’s veggies that are starting to wilt or a partial can of beans, there are plenty of creative ways to avoid waste.

One approach is to whip up a stir-fry or a hearty soup, combining various leftovers into a flavorful dish. Another option could be to incorporate them into a frittata or an omelet for a quick and satisfying meal.

Smoothies are a game-changer for using up wilting greens or leftover fruit! Just toss whatever you have into a blender with some yogurt or milk, and you’ve got a quick meal. Plus, you can sneak in things like spinach or kale, and you won’t even taste it!
